Fabulous Finish.....Number 1

 

It's official....

My first Fabulous Finish for 2022



" Bird Seed "

Flying Geese and Pumpkin Seeds




I put this top together last Spring

and all that was left was the binding:


I use a 20 inch square ruler

to square up and trim off the corners...





then I trim off the sides...





All the rough edges are trimmed off

and it is ready for binding....





I cut my binding strips 2  1/4 inches



This is a lap quilt that will be used and 

washed a lot,  so I am putting the 

binding on by machine:


After the binding is sewn to the front,

then flipped over to the back side,

I used wonder clips every inch to keep it in place

so the back side does not shift while stitching...





Front side of binding...





Back side of binding





I quilted wonky flying geese in the borders...





Feathers are quilted around the pumpkin seeds...





This is heavily quilted and will stand up

to lots of use over the years.

Orange Peel / Pumpkin Seed Quilt......Machine Quilting

 

I spent the day with my Monday quilt group...



Yes, the orange peel quilt is.....

under the needle !





I purchased this quilt support from


I never machine quilt on a domestic machine
without it....ever !

Absolutely NO DRAG when machine quilting.
It is the only way to go !





I drew myself a little road map to remind me

which direction the feathers go...





I have one block quilted so far...

the lighting isn't the best right now

to view the quilting stitches.





Here is a close up view of the quilting...





I will refer to my road map as I quilt along

to keep me going in the right direction.




I quilted about 4 hours this afternoon

and went through 3 bobbins and

completed 4 rows of quilting.


It is so good to have this baby finally 

under the needle.

Orange Peel Quilt Top.....Design Work Completed


I completed the design work on the

Orange Peel Quilt

 

I tried a scrappy placement of the peels

and it wasn't working...

I tried grouping the peels by color family

and that works...



Purple Peels in the top left area...






Pink Peels below the purple...






Light Blue Peels top right area...






Dark Blue Peels bottom right corner...

Red Peels bottom left...





I put the flying geese 

with their color family as well...






For a busy quilt, this arrangement is much

calmer on the eyes...






Yes, this is the design I am going with...






Now, to piece the blocks together

and pick out a border fabric......hmmm.
